The Liquidity Conundrum in Clean Energy
Historically, clean energy assets such as Virtual Power Purchase Agreements (VPPAs), physical Power Purchase Agreements (PPAs), and Renewable Energy Certificates (RECs) have struggled with illiquidity due to their bespoke nature and lack of centralized marketplaces. According to a report by Bitget, this fragmentation has limited institutional participation, as investors faced high counterparty risk and opaque pricing mechanisms. However, the approval of CleanTrade as a Swap Execution Facility (SEF) by the Commodity Futures Trading Commission (CFTC) in September 2025 marked a pivotal regulatory milestone, addressing these systemic challenges.
CleanTrade's Role in Standardizing and Scaling Liquidity
CleanTrade's CFTC approval enabled the platform to act as a centralized hub for trading clean energy derivatives, standardizing contracts and introducing real-time transparency.
Within two months of its launch, the platform facilitated $16 billion in notional value in trades, a testament to institutional confidence in its ability to mitigate counterparty risk and streamline transactions. This rapid adoption underscores the demand for structured products in a sector previously constrained by ad hoc negotiations.
The platform's integration of advanced analytics further enhances its appeal. By assessing carbon exposure and grid congestion, CleanTrade provides granular risk management tools that allow developers and investors to optimize asset valuations. For ESG-focused funds, this translates into precise hedging against price volatility, aligning financial returns with decarbonization goals. As stated by Bitget, 77% of sustainable investors now prioritize ESG integration, a trend CleanTrade directly supports.

Challenges and Future Outlook
While CleanTrade's success is undeniable, challenges remain. Regulatory scrutiny of ESG claims and the need for further standardization across regional markets could slow adoption. However, the CFTC's endorsement sets a precedent for harmonizing clean energy trading frameworks, potentially spurring similar innovations in other jurisdictions.
For investors, the key takeaway is clear: CFTC-approved platforms are not merely facilitating trades but redefining the clean energy asset class. By transforming opaque, project-specific investments into tradable, liquid instruments, they are unlocking new avenues for portfolio diversification and long-term value creation.
